### Receipt Mailer Endpoints

The Quillhaven donation-receipt mailer exposes two endpoints: `POST /receipts/render` and `POST /receipts/send`. Render is idempotent and safe to retry; send is not, so we dedupe on donation ID upstream. Templates are sandboxed — no arbitrary HTML from tenants, promise. All calls route through the Marlowe gateway with mutual TLS, plus a service-level credential checked on every request. For your review environment, authenticate against the staging mailer with the key below.

gateway credential: vxb3-o9a

FACILITIES TICKET — Holiday Hours, Merrowgate House

Reduced opening over the Lunmas break: main doors 09:00–16:00, 23rd through 2nd. Reception unstaffed after 14:00. Side entrance on Calder Lane locked throughout. No courier deliveries accepted; redirect to the Brindle Street depot. Kettle Floor kitchens closed for deep clean on the 27th. Assistants covering for absent leads should collect post daily and log any contractor visits in the Fenwick tracker. Anyone needing access outside these hours must use the after-hours badge code below.

badge for kajof-tawif: bdg-MPI-3

Welcome to FareForge! Quick heads-up before you review PRs: our shipping-fee rules engine evaluates rules top-down, first match wins. So if someone reorders YAML blocks, that's a behavior change — flag it. Also watch for rules missing a `region` key; they silently apply everywhere (yes, we know, it's on the backlog).

To decrypt the staging rules vault locally, you'll need the team recovery passphrase. Here it is, straight from the vault admins:

vault phrase of yaguf-hahaf = druath-holix